Plus, you can have bunions without ever having worn high heels. They can be hereditary. (I inherited mine from my dad, believe it or not.)

That said, there is no question that wearing heels for so many years can cause damage - and not only to one's feet. Wearing heels over a long period of time causes the muscles and tendons in the back of the legs to shorten - which affects the feet, ankles, legs, hips and back.

I'm a long-time heels wearer and I feel it all the time. I'm better now about making sure I switch between flats and heels - and I'm always in flats or bare feet at home. But it's there.
